Malcolm X's visits to Nigeria are a fascinating part of his story. He traveled to Nigeria twice, first in 1959 and again in 1964. His initial visit was to arrange a tour for Elijah Muhammad, the leader of the Nation of Islam, a prominent black Muslim organization in America.

However, it was his second visit in 1964 that left a lasting impact. During this trip, Malcolm X delivered a powerful speech at the Trenchard Hall in the University of Ibadan. He also received a warm welcome from the Muslim Students' Society, who bestowed upon him the Yoruba name "Omowale," meaning "the child has come home."

Malcolm X was deeply moved by the reception he received in Nigeria. In a press conference upon his return to New York, he described the experience as one of the highest honors of his life.

Tragically, Malcolm X's life was cut short just a year later. On February 21, 1965, he was assassinated at the age of 39. Despite his untimely death, Malcolm X's legacy as a charismatic leader, passionate advocate for human rights, and powerful orator continues to inspire generations around the world.

Official Statement from the Office of the Amir:

Condolences on the Passing of Imam Talib Abdur Rashid

In the Name of Allah, the Most Compassionate the Most Merciful

The Office of the Amir and the entire Jamaat of Shaykh Uthman Ibn Fodio in America extends its deepest condolences to the family, students, and community of Imam Talib Abdur Rashid of the Mosque of Islamic Brotherhood in Harlem, New York City. His passing is a profound loss for our nation and for the entire Muslim world.

It is said that with the mentioning of the Awliya, the mercy of Allah descends and we mention Imam Talib to remind ourselves and others that for decades he stood as a leader of the people, a friend and ally, principled, disciplined, and unwavering. He served with his life, his wealth, and every blessing Allah placed in his hands. He carried forward the moral and spiritual legacy of our foremost leaders, particularly Al-Hajj Malik El Shabazz, and remained a champion for justice, upright conduct, and the protection of our communities.

His voice, his courage, and his wisdom shaped generations. His leadership connected us to a lineage of men who enjoined good, forbade evil, and walked with the people in their struggles and their hopes. With his departure, we are reminded of the words of the Prophet ﷺ that one of the ways knowledge is removed from the earth is by the death of the scholars and with his passing an entire generation of direct knowledge, history, and experience has been removed. This moment is a sign for those who reflect.

We ask Allah to elevate Imam Talib to the highest levels of Paradise, to fill his grave with light, to reward him for every step he took for the pleasure of Allah in the service of this Ummah, and to grant strength and patience to his family, community, and students during this difficult time.

May Allah preserve the legacy he leaves behind through his writings and may He raise from among us leaders who follow the same path of sincerity, courage, and service.
